    Hello, the first two photos are of a bud graft, just like the fruit trees are grafted, and the last one is a graft of cuttings, I am looking for someone to sell some cuttings of varieties of acer that have red leaves to be able to make some grafts, and to be able to make a thread showing how they are done so as not to leave scars, with those that I have published I have not been able to do it as I would like, because they barely had sap to peel off the bark, since it was a cut cut in December, which a friend of mine gave me your deshojo maple, and it's been in the fridge until March 10 or 12 that I grafted them.

    Does this leaf look familiar to anyone? It was labelled up as Tsuma Gaki. I'm pretty sure it is not that. The plant has very smooth greyish bark.

    The lobes look too stubby for both Gaki or Beni. They typically have longer and more slender lobes. The tips are trying to turn red on yours , so give it a few more weeks to see if you get the tell tell red fingernails. It is still a bit early to tell.
